mirror of
git://git.code.sf.net/p/zsh/code
synced 2025-10-16 12:21:18 +02:00
19604: Completion/Unix/Command/_vux: completion for vux and vuxctl.
This commit is contained in:
parent
2ecaa07185
commit
01838ff30b
2 changed files with 65 additions and 0 deletions
|
@ -1,3 +1,8 @@
|
|||
2004-03-11 Clint Adams <clint@zsh.org>
|
||||
|
||||
* 19604: Completion/Unix/Command/_vux: completion for vux
|
||||
and vuxctl.
|
||||
|
||||
2004-03-11 Peter Stephenson <pws@csr.com>
|
||||
|
||||
* 19603: Test/Y01completion.ztst, Test/Y02compmatch.ztst,
|
||||
|
|
60
Completion/Unix/Command/_vux
Normal file
60
Completion/Unix/Command/_vux
Normal file
|
@ -0,0 +1,60 @@
|
|||
#compdef vux vuxctl
|
||||
|
||||
case "$service" in
|
||||
(vux)
|
||||
|
||||
_arguments -s -C \
|
||||
'-x:action:(p g m w r f)' \
|
||||
'-s:file:_files' \
|
||||
'-a:file:_files' \
|
||||
'-z:file:_files' \
|
||||
'-y:file:_files' \
|
||||
'-p:file:_files' \
|
||||
'-w:ratings:(b t)' \
|
||||
'-W:repeats:(a c)' \
|
||||
'-G:age bypass method:(t s n)' \
|
||||
'-e:pattern:' \
|
||||
'-O:device:_files' \
|
||||
'-M:minimum age val:' \
|
||||
'-S[Disable saving scorelist]' \
|
||||
'-A[Disable saving agelist]' \
|
||||
'-Z[Disable saving countlist]' \
|
||||
'-Y[Disable missing log]' \
|
||||
'-c[Disable rating check]' \
|
||||
'-d[Disable rating updates on play]' \
|
||||
'-l[Disable rating updates on skip]' \
|
||||
'-j[Disable repeat check]' \
|
||||
'-b[Disable repeat updates on play]' \
|
||||
'-k[Disable repeat updates on skip]' \
|
||||
'-n[Disable player]' \
|
||||
'-t:percent:' \
|
||||
'-T:percent:' \
|
||||
'-C:factor:' \
|
||||
'-D:factor:' \
|
||||
'-I:factor:' \
|
||||
'-U:rating:' \
|
||||
'-X:score:' \
|
||||
'-N:count:' \
|
||||
'-f:rating:' \
|
||||
'-J[Accelerate decreases]' \
|
||||
'-K[Accelerate increases]' \
|
||||
'-u[Check age before rating]' \
|
||||
'-R[Show ratings after processing]' \
|
||||
'-V[Verbose file manipulation]' \
|
||||
'-v[Show version and exit]' \
|
||||
'-F[Skip songs with -n and -xf]' \
|
||||
'-q[Minimize vux output]' \
|
||||
'-P[Always play new songs]' \
|
||||
'-g[print stats in xgraph format]' \
|
||||
'-h[Show summary of options]'
|
||||
|
||||
;;
|
||||
|
||||
(vuxctl)
|
||||
|
||||
compadd start clean double half up down next previous forward \
|
||||
replay pause resume stop reload save history help
|
||||
|
||||
;;
|
||||
|
||||
esac
|
Loading…
Reference in a new issue